当 K 列为空时使用 AWK/Perl 提取行
我的数据如下所示: foo 78 xxx bar yyy qux 99 zzz xuq xyz 它们是制表符分隔的。 如何提取第 2 列为空的行,产生 bar yyy xuq xyz 我尝试过此操作但…
如何在unix中对ls输出进行编号?
我正在尝试编写一个格式为“id file_absolute_path”的文件,该文件基本上递归地列出文件夹中的所有文件,并为列出的每个文件提供标识符,如 1,2,3,4…
php脚本调用bash脚本时死掉,可能是服务器配置问题
我在调用 Bash 脚本的 PHP 脚本时遇到一些问题......在 PHP 脚本中上传了一个 XML 文件,然后 PHP 脚本调用了一个将文件分成几部分的 Bash 脚本(例如…
在 shell 脚本中优化 grep(或使用 AWK)
在我的 shell 脚本中,我尝试使用 $sourcefile 中找到的术语一遍又一遍地针对同一 $targetfile 进行搜索。 我的 $sourcefile 的格式如下: pattern1 p…
通过连接的第一列连接 3 个文件(是 awk)?
我有三个类似的文件,它们都是这样的: 文件 A ID1 Value1a ID2 Value2a . . . IDN Value2n 我想要这样的输出 输出 ID1 Value1a Value1b Value1c ID2 …
搜索字符串,如果匹配则添加
我有一个包含 2 列的文件,如下所示...... 101 6 102 23 103 45 109 36 101 42 108 21 102 24 109 67 等等...... 我想编写一个脚本,如果相应的第一列…
使用 shell 脚本计算列中的唯一值
我有一个包含 5 列的制表符分隔文件,需要检索第 2 列中唯一行数的计数。我通常会使用 Perl/Python 执行此操作,但我被迫使用 shell。 我过去曾成功使…
bash 将文本分割成有限的字符桶(数组成员)
我有诸如 http://pastebin.com/H8zTbG54 之类的文本,我们可以说该文本是一组分割的规则通过行尾的“OR”, 我需要将一组行(规则)放入桶(bash数组…
当我将 NOT 与 AND 和 OR 一起使用时,我无法真正理解 BOOLEAN 逻辑
我试图理解当我使用 NOT 时布尔逻辑是如何工作的。举一个使用 awk 的例子, 我有一个文本文件,其中包含 CORE PORT CORE PORT COREPORT CORE COREPORT…
AWK:如何在 Bash 中将列式文件读取到 AWK 脚本?
$ cat read.sh #!bin/bash // how can I read the columnwise data to awk-script? awk '{sum+=$1} END {print sum}' read $ cat data 1 2 3 4 5 $ . …
AWK:是否有一些标志可以忽略评论?
评论行数计入 NR。 是否有一些标志可以忽略评论? 如何限制 AWK 中的范围,而不是像管道 | sed -e '1d',忽略注释行? 示例 $ awk '{sum+=$3} END {av…
sed/awk 或其他:一行将数字增加 1 并保持空格字符
编辑:我事先不知道我的数字将在哪一“列”,我想要一句台词。显然 sed 不做算术,所以也许有一个基于 awk 的单行解决方案? 我有一个字符串:(注意…